您的位置:

nginx配置文件在哪

一、nginx配置文件在哪里

nginx的配置文件在哪里是许多新手都会遇到的问题。通常情况下,配置文件都位于NGINX安装目录的conf目录中。

nginx安装目录/
├── conf/
│   ├── nginx.conf
│   └── conf.d/

其中,nginx.conf是主配置文件。这个文件包含了所有的全局指令和HTTP内容的引用,如server、location等。

conf.d/目录下则是包含所有HTTP服务的虚拟主机配置文件。每个文件代表一个虚拟主机。

二、nginx配置文件还原

如果nginx的主配置文件或者虚拟主机配置文件被误删或被损坏了,我们可以通过以下方式进行还原:

  1. 查找备份文件,如果有备份文件,则可通过备份文件进行还原。
  2. 使用NGINX自带的命令进行检测。在Linux或者Mac系统中,可以使用:
sudo nginx -t

如果发现错误,可以使用以下命令还原(该命令会停止nginx服务并检查配置文件)。

sudo nginx -s stop
sudo nginx

三、nginx配置文件在哪个位置

在不同的操作系统上,nginx配置文件的位置可能会有所不同。下面是nginx配置文件位置的一些常用示例:

1. CentOS/Red Hat

/etc/nginx/
├── nginx.conf
├── conf.d/

2. Ubuntu/Debian

/etc/nginx/
├── nginx.conf
├── sites-available/
│   ├── default
│   └── example.com
└── sites-enabled/
    ├── default -> sites-available/default
    └── example.com -> sites-available/example.com

3. FreeBSD

/usr/local/etc/nginx/
├── nginx.conf
├── include/
│   └── *.conf
├── conf.d/
└── vhosts/

四、nginx配置文件在哪个目录

一般情况下,nginx配置文件都存放在NGINX安装目录的conf目录中。

五、宝塔nginx配置文件在哪

宝塔宝塔是国内一款中小型服务器管理软件,可以方便地管理nginx、Apache、PHP、MySQL等服务器软件。nginx配置文件也是可以通过宝塔进行管理。在宝塔面板中,选择“网站”->“NGINX”->“配置文件”,即可进入nginx配置文件编辑页面。

六、nginx配置文件路径

在nginx中,使用nginx -t可以查看nginx配置文件的路径。

七、nginx主配置文件

nginx的主配置文件是nginx.conf。这个文件包含了所有的全局指令和HTTP内容的引用,如server、location等。

八、查看nginx配置文件位置

可以使用nginx -t命令查看nginx配置文件的位置。

九、nginx配置文件写法

nginx的配置文件格式十分简单。每个指令后必须加分号;。这里,我们以一个简单的web服务器为例:

http {
  server {
    listen 80;
    server_name example.com;
    
    location / {
      root /var/www/example.com;
      index index.html;
    }
  }
}